summaryrefslogtreecommitdiff
path: root/searx/static/plugins
diff options
context:
space:
mode:
authorMarc Abonce Seguin <marc-abonce@mailbox.org>2019-07-29 21:25:05 -0700
committerMarc Abonce Seguin <marc-abonce@mailbox.org>2020-11-02 20:04:03 -0700
commit8d71420b4511fdac63c39f33d93c7add1ea7716d (patch)
tree14f3e1e9cf815cf5cc301fb1699cd54816adfc25 /searx/static/plugins
parent45f58a4a2a0b89f4b416c28ea769139b16f6436d (diff)
downloadsearxng-8d71420b4511fdac63c39f33d93c7add1ea7716d.tar.gz
searxng-8d71420b4511fdac63c39f33d93c7add1ea7716d.zip
[mod] separate index and search routes
This makes it easier to separately handle search and index requests from a web server or from a reverse proxy. If a request to index contains a query, a permanent redirect HTTP response is returned. This should give some level of backwards compatibility for users that have set a searx instance in their browser's search bar.
Diffstat (limited to 'searx/static/plugins')
-rw-r--r--searx/static/plugins/js/infinite_scroll.js2
1 files changed, 1 insertions, 1 deletions
diff --git a/searx/static/plugins/js/infinite_scroll.js b/searx/static/plugins/js/infinite_scroll.js
index 9930880e3..cd8096571 100644
--- a/searx/static/plugins/js/infinite_scroll.js
+++ b/searx/static/plugins/js/infinite_scroll.js
@@ -9,7 +9,7 @@ function loadNextPage() {
$('#pagination').html('<div class="loading-spinner"></div>');
$.ajax({
type: "POST",
- url: './',
+ url: $('#search_form').prop('action'),
data: formData,
dataType: 'html',
success: function(data) {